CCM Spotlights Jamie MacDonald with March Cover
CCM Magazine has selected Jamie MacDonald as the March cover story. One of the fastest rising artists in Christian Music today, the soulful new singer-songwriter sat down with CCM for an extended interview, and taped exclusive in-studio performances of her #1 singles “Desperate” and “Left It in the River” that will be available exclusively on CCM’s YouTube and at CCMMagazine.com. Says Amanda Sekulow, CCM Magazine Co-Editor: “Sitting down with Jamie for this cover story was such a meaningful experience. Her honesty, her vulnerability, and the way she talks about faith in the middle of sudden success feels incredibly real. Every Fans Heartbeat Skipped a Beat! Amy Grant Is Back
Do you hear that? It’s the sound of every CCM fans heartbeat at the announcement of Amy Grant releasing brand new music! After more than a decade without a full collection of new original material, Amy Grant is returning with The Me That Remains, a ten-song project arriving May 8 via Thirty Tigers. Produced by ten-time CMA Award winner, Nashville Songwriters Hall of Famer, and legendary member of Jimmy Buffett’s Coral Reefer Band, Mac McAnally, the album marks Grant’s first all-original release in 13 years and signals a reflective, stripped-down season for one of Christian music’s most enduring voices.
